Graphite packing, a type of sealing material, is used frequently in high-temperature or high-pressure applications. Flexible graphite is a form of graphite that has been derived from graphite flakes which have been subject to high-temperature or high-pressure processing. Graphite packing has a reputation for being extremely resistant to chemical and thermal shocks, which makes it a great choice for industries like oil and gas, chemical processing and power generation. Graphite packing is versatile and can be tailored to suit different sealing needs, making it an effective sealing solution. We will be discussing the characteristics and uses of graphite packing as well as the advantages and considerations for using this type of sealing material in this article.

How Graphite Packaging Can Enhance Your Pump Performance

Graphite packing can be a great choice for pumps as it can improve performance and prolong the life of your equipment. Graphite packing, unlike traditional packing materials is extremely resistant to wear and tear. This makes it an ideal choice for high-pressure pumping applications.

Graphite packing is durable and has excellent heat dissipation. This can reduce friction and heat buildup, which can increase efficiency and prevent premature failure. Graphite packing can ensure that your pump performs at its peak for longer periods.

Graphite Packing vs. "Traditional Packing Materials: What you Need to Know

There are many options when it comes to choosing a packaging material for industrial equipment. Traditional packing materials such as asbestos, aramid fiber and PTFE have been around for decades. However, graphite packing has quickly become the preferred choice in many cases.

Graphite packing is more durable than traditional packing materials and offers better heat dissipation. Graphite packing is also easier to maintain and replace, and requires less frequent replacement. Graphite packing is a better choice than traditional materials and can increase the performance and reliability while also reducing maintenance costs.

Graphite packing in Valves: The Benefits

Many industrial applications require valves. The right sealing material is crucial to ensure that they perform well and last for a long time. Graphite packing is a great choice for valves because it has superior sealing capabilities and can withstand extreme temperatures and pressures.

Graphite packing has excellent sealing properties and is highly resistant to chemical degradation and corrosion. This makes graphite packing an excellent choice for harsh environments, where other materials might fail. Graphite packing can be used to ensure long-lasting and reliable performance.
